ES

Ellen Stofan

Filmography

2019
LIFE BEYOND (TV Series) · as Self
2016
Mars (2016) (TV Series) · as Self - Former Nasa Chief Scientist
1999
The Planets (TV Series) · as Self - Nasa Jet Propulsion Laboratory
1993
The Discoverers · as Self
1960
The Nature of Things (TV Series) · as Self - Chief Scientist At Nasa

Take Plex everywhere

Watch free anytime, anywhere, on almost any device.
See the full list of supported devices